Vinnenberg Monastery – Ems River Cycle Path loop from Ostbevern

03:39

62.4km

100m

Cycling

Moderate bike ride. Good fitness required. Mostly paved surfaces. Suitable for all skill levels.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Market Square with Historic Town Hall

Highlight • Historical Site

The market square forms the focal point of Warendorf's historic town center. Magnificent town houses, old half-timbered buildings, winding alleyways, and its proximity to the Ems River—it's no coincidence that the historic town center of this former Hanseatic city is particularly popular with visitors.
